Kimi wo Aishita Hitori no Boku e is a movie that made me cry. I like and hate it at the same time.
The idea for a plot is very unique and should make movie gripping. Unfortunately the rest is poorly done. The film has problems with such a basis as the audiovisual setting: The visuals are tolerable, not top-notch, but bearable. The soundtrack, however, is just pathetic. There are almost no ambient sounds, and the voices of the characters sound like they were made in a cheap speech synthesizer.
Unfortunately, the characters presents no emotions. This is the aspect that really catches the eye because a lot of scenes evoke emotions because of the plot itself, and at the same time the characters behave like dolls.

Kinso no Vermeil starts quite well. You just fell that it could be funny and gripping However the shortcomings of this series are more and more visible with time.
After watching 3 episodes there is no doubt: visuals are cheap and the plot has nothing interesting to show so instead is constantly trying to get attention by showing "feelings" of the main characters. Terrible crap.
Only episode 11 conveys interesting and good values, such as harm caused by stereotypes or human behaviour in the face of tragedy or pressure which is really nice. Unfortunately, guess what? This episode is also poorly done.

Don't get me wrong. Sing a bit of harmony is really nice movie however you can see that it is aimed at a younger audience. The animation is good and so is the music. I am sure that this film will appeal to many younger audiences but the it has no specific message, no value. It's just fun to watch. Personally, I expected a bit more.
